How to choose a Veichi PLC
Start by counting the discrete inputs/outputs and the output type: relay (R) for slow loads and AC switching, transistor NPN/PNP (T) for high-speed pulses, encoders and drives. Then check the supply voltage — MA-suffixed units run on 220V AC, MD on 24V DC. For simple cabinets pick VC1 or VC1S, for CANopen/Ethernet networking pick VC3, for coordinated drive motion pick VC3M, VC5 or the VH EtherCAT line.

Outputs: relay or transistor
A relay output switches both AC and DC up to a few amps but has a limited switching life and cannot produce fast pulses. A transistor output (NPN or PNP) is made for high-speed pulse control — counters, PTO generation for steppers and servomotors. On VC1, VC3 and VC5 the transistor models offer several 100–200kHz pulse channels, letting you drive motion axes without a separate controller.
Expansion modules and communication
Main modules accept analog inputs/outputs (VC-4AD, VC-4DA, VM-4AD), temperature modules for thermocouples and RTDs (VC-4TC, VC-4PT), weighing and communication modules. The VM-RTU-PN and VH-RTU-ECT bus modules connect the controller to Profinet and EtherCAT networks. The VH series uses left-side modules with a real-time clock (RTC) for time-stamped tasks.
